I felt the Longoria and Upton went pretty cheap. Even the Braun seemed reasonable, I was pretty close to the high bid. The Kershaw seemed high in comparison. Across the board recently it seems like some of the nicer cards have dropped a bit in price. Not sure if it is the economy or something else, but I was glad for the opportunity, especially with guys like Kershaw, Upton and Price who have continued to develop but prices have not yet reflected that. On Longoria I imagine the injury has helped drive prices down, so I figured it was an opportune time to buy.
